Default How to remove a folder and some links from start-menu

Hi!

An application (Kaspersky Antivirus) is installed on quite
some Win2K-SP-Workstations by the Kaspersky Administration
Kit (with its own installer).

With this installation an entry to the start-menu is made
and this entry shall be removed by Zfd 3.2-SP3. I ran
through some tests with an application-object (run as secure
system user), which only intent was to remove this entry.

First I tried by "Distribution Options - Application Files"
to remove the folder "C:\Dokumente und Einstellungen\All
Users\Startmenü\Programme\Kaspersky Anti-Virus 6.0 for
Windows Workstations". Then I tried a "Distribution Script"
with "RD /S /Q "C:\Dokumente und Einstellungen\All
Users\Startmenü\Programme\Kaspersky Anti-Virus 6.0 for
Windows Workstations"", which also failed.

Do I miss something? Where could I check the results of
those tries to get a better feeling on what is going wrong
here?
